Extinction Phenomenon and Decay Estimate for a Quasilinear Parabolic Equation with a Nonlinear Source
By energy estimate approach and the method of upper and lower solutions, we give the conditions on the occurrence of the extinction and nonextinction behaviors of the solutions for a quasilinear parabolic equation with nonlinear source. Moreover, the decay estimates of the solutions are studied.
